Etymology of lead

The word "lead" originates from Old English "lædan", which means "to guide" or "to lead"
It is also related to the Old Norse word "leia", which means "to lead" or "to guide"
Historically, the word "lead" has been used to describe guiding or directing someone or something, and its meaning has evolved over time to include various connotations and uses
